【就业班作业】【第四周】统计出/etc/passwd文件中其默认shell为非/sbin/nologin的用户个数,并将用户都显示出来

第一步:cat查出所有/sbin/nologin的用户

第二步:对/sbin/nologin的用户使用grep -v反选,查出默认shell为非/sbin/nologin的用户

cat /etc/passwd | grep -v /sbin/nologin

第三步:使用wc -l显示用户数量,使用cut -d: -f 1显示用户名

echo "一共`cat /etc/passwd | grep -v /sbin/nologin | wc -l`个,分别是:"&& cat /etc/passwd | grep -v /sbin/nologin | cut -d: -f 1

(结束)

posted @ 2020-08-25 09:04  sankeya  阅读(532)  评论(0编辑  收藏  举报